Artificial intelligence startup Nami Technology (also known as NamiTech) raised $4 million in a funding round from Toho Gas, one of the largest gas and energy companies in Japan; and existing investor Thien Viet Securities (TVS), a Vietnamese investment banking and private equity company.
The round follows NamiTech’s $2 million pre-Series A investment from TVS in 2023.
NamiTech was spun off in 2022 by FPT, one of Vietnam’s largest publicly listed ICT companies, to meet the growing demand for AI-based customer relationship management (CRM) solutions.
The startup develops neural signal processing, voice technologies, biometric solutions and natural language processing. Its main products include VoiceDNA, a voice biometric authentication solution, conversation analysis tool NamiSense and CrystalSound, a conference call experience booster.
The startup claims to have served customers from Vietnam, Japan and the United States in the financial services, insurance, retail and telecommunications sectors.
Global IT services provider FPT Software signed a memorandum of understanding with Toho Gas in 2023, marking a significant milestone for FPT Software in providing services and solutions for the energy and utility sector and reaffirming the company’s established position in the Japanese market.
Toho Gas has made a foray into the Vietnamese market by acquiring a 40% stake in Phuc Sang Minh Trade Engineering Services (PSE), which sells compressed natural gas for industrial use, liquefied petroleum gas and gas equipment.
TVS is one of the best-known securities companies in Vietnam. Its investment activities have supported companies in the fintech, education, healthcare and media sectors, with prominent names including MoMo, Finhay, MindX, Galaxy Education and Nhi Dong 315.
